Lodi is not a one-size-fits-all solar market. Houses right here vary from older cattle ranch residential properties with maturing electric panels to newer class with cleaner rooflines and much better positioning. Some roof coverings have a lot of unhampered south and west direct exposure. Others take care of color from fully grown trees, neighboring structures, or roofing system attributes that break up useful area. Summer season heat adds another variable, since solar manufacturing goes down as panel temperatures rise, also on bright days.
Then there is the utility side of the formula. The golden state property owners have actually had to adapt to changing web invoicing rules, and those modifications affect how systems ought to be developed. A proposal that looked appealing a few years ago might not make as much feeling currently without batteries, load moving, or a cautious estimate of daytime self-consumption. This is just one of the first places where seasoned solar companies in Lodi separate themselves from generic sales organizations. The most effective neighborhood companies comprehend just how utility plan, neighborhood allowing, roof conditions, and household usage patterns intersect in the genuine world.
A reputable installer need to agree to say when a home is just a minimal candidate for solar, or when cutting a few trees, replacing component of a roof covering initially, or scaling down the system would certainly result in a better result. That kind of judgment deserves even more than a slick proposition with filled with air savings.

Before you compare solar business, spend a little time recognizing your very own standard. Draw a complete year of energy costs if you can. Check out overall yearly use, not simply one heat wave month. Think of changes that may affect usage, such as an intended electrical automobile, a pool pump, a home office, or replacing a gas device with an electric one. If your roofing is older and may need substitute within the next numerous years, take care of that truthfully in advance. Getting rid of and re-installing panels later on includes price and hassle.
A solid installer will inquire about every one of this. If a sales rep leaps right to "Just how much do you want your settlement to be?" without discussing use, roofing condition, and your long-lasting plans, that is an indication. Regular monthly repayment framing is common due to the fact that it makes a quote really feel basic. Yet easy is not always exact. A reduced settlement paired with a long-term, escalator, or filled with air manufacturing assumptions can come to be an expensive agreement.

There is no solitary ideal panel for every single Lodi home. High-efficiency panels can be useful when roof covering room is limited. On a bigger roofing system with sufficient direct exposure, a somewhat less costly panel from a trustworthy manufacturer might produce an extremely similar real-world outcome at a better rate. The very same chooses inverter selection. Microinverters can make sense where shade, multiple roof covering airplanes, or panel-level tracking are concerns. String inverters with optimizers can additionally be effective, depending upon layout and budget.
What issues most is whether the tools option fits the website. A good installer discusses why a system is made a certain way. A weak one repeats brand chatting factors. If all you hear is "these are the very best panels on the marketplace," press for specifics. Best of what? Warmth resistance? Guarantee? Performance? Degradation? Accessibility of service? There is always compromise in system design.
Batteries are worthy of the exact same careful treatment. In California, storage has actually come to be a lot more relevant because exporting excess noontime energy is not made up as richly as it once was. Nevertheless, not every house requires a battery immediately. Residences with solid daytime usage patterns may get solid worth from solar alone. Residences with evening-heavy usage, outage worries, or prepare for electrification might profit a lot more from pairing solar with storage space from the start. An honest firm will certainly design both courses as opposed to pushing the more costly package by default.

One of the least attractive parts of solar is often the most enlightening. The high quality of a business's back-office procedure nearby solar power companies turns up in allowing papers, assessment preparedness, utility documentation, and communication concerning standing. House owners commonly concentrate on equipment due to the fact that it is concrete, but administrative execution is where projects stall.
In Lodi, that implies asking how the firm manages plan collections, allow entry, evaluation scheduling, and energy authorization. Hold-ups can occur with any kind of job, but solid installers established expectations well and maintain the home owner educated. Weak installers go quiet, blame everyone else, and leave the consumer guessing.
This issues economically too. A project that rests for weeks waiting on a preventable paperwork issue postpones the beginning of financial savings. It additionally produces unneeded frustration, particularly if the homeowner organized roofing job, financing, or pause around the initial schedule.
For several property owners, having the system outright or financing possession is extra straightforward than a lease or power acquisition agreement. Ownership generally makes resale less complex and records even more of the long-lasting economic advantage. Leases and PPAs can operate in some circumstances, particularly for home owners who focus on reduced ahead of time dedication, yet the agreements deserve close analysis. Transfer terms, escalators, acquistion solutions, and home-sale effects vary.
If a business avoids showing you an ownership option and guides every conversation back to "no cash down," ask why. That does not suggest leases are naturally negative. It means the recommendation ought to fit your objectives, not just the firm's recommended sales model.

Homes with leased solar systems can be more difficult to sell because buyers may need to assume the lease agreement. Some buyers may also have concerns about maintenance responsibilities or system age. Owned solar systems are generally easier to transfer during a home sale. Clear documentation and transferable warranties can help simplify the process.

Common disadvantages include the upfront installation cost, reduced electricity production during cloudy weather, and limited energy generation at night without battery storage. Roof suitability and occasional equipment maintenance are also important considerations. Inverters may require replacement before the panels reach the end of their lifespan. Overall performance depends on system design and household energy usage.
